I am new and nead help. I just byed an used Honda bf50 from 1996
sparks, olie, impeller, fuel filter, olie filter chanced.
my problem is at the engine will not pass 3000 rpm with ful load.

it comes up at 6000 rpm in free gear


When I put the ignition on the lamps in the remote control is not lit
 
Are you getting sparks to all 3 cylinders? try at idle to remove spark plug caps 1 at a time (then replace) you should hear a change of note in the motors running sound. Other than that is the fuel bulb horisontal (up & down) it should be as close to horisontal as possible to functon properly. Can you pump the bulb while trying to run at WOT the bulb should be pretty hard, if you can pump it do you come up in RPM. If it is none of these things you may have dirty carbs but its best to start wth the basics.
With your lights you should have green oil pressure light once the motor is running, thinking about it this may well be the root cause of your problem in that if the ECM sees that the oil pressure is low your motor should go in safe mode and you will only get 3000 RPM from your motor. If you have no Green light look up 'BF50A LRTA no warning lights' in the search feature in his forum 'Hondadude' has a good detailed how to do there that helped me out. Good luck.

I disconnected the yellow lead when engine was running still no light.
 
That does sound a bit strange with the wire off 'no ground' there is no reason for your motor to believe that oil pressure is abnormal and therefore go into safe mode.
the only thing I can now think of is if the yellow wire has been nicked or damaged where it could now be giving the ECM a ground signal from somewhere else.
Maybe you should check the yellow for continuity with a good earth point on your motor block or maybe check the remote unit to see that all is ok.
Other than that I'm shooting in the dark as apart from the ECM telling you that it's safe mode time it's a very basic circuit.

the problem is solved.
I have checked the wiring and found out that the lamp for oil pressure does not work .
I have installed a new part of the remote.
cleaning karbutatore with spray is not working��
I have disassembled and cleaned the carb thoroughly.
has been out and try it and it works perfectly
